Islamic State Sanctioned Organ Harvesting from Captives in Document Taken in US Raid
The recovered fatwa says taking organs from a living captive to save a Muslim's life, even if it is fatal for the captive, is permissible. It justifies the practice in part by drawing an analogy to cannibalism in extreme circumstances.
Afghanistan's Government Really Wants to Shut Down the New Islamic State Radio Station
The IS station is broadcasting on the 90 FM frequency throughout the eastern province of Nangarhar, where IS controls several districts it took over from the Taliban. The aim is to increase the group's appeal among young Afghans.

The Number of Foreign Fighters Who Travelled to Syria and Iraq Doubled Since Last Year
About half of the foreign fighters hailed from the Middle East and North Africa. Militants from Tunisia continue to have an outsized presence in Jihadi groups in Iraq and Syria.
US Citizen Defects from al Shabaab as Group Contends with Competing Islamic State
The man told Reuters that he found the group's ideology "totally wrong," but al Shabaab sources told other outlets that he had recently aligned himself with the Islamic State — an offense that the al Qaeda affiliate punishes with death.

Tunisia Arrests Brothers Suspected of Helping Islamic State Bomber, Finds Weapons Hoard
Tunisia has been under a state of emergency since a suicide bomber killed 12 people on board a bus that was carrying presidential guards in Tunis last Tuesday. The Islamic State immediately claimed responsibility for the attack.
Monitor Group Says Russian Airstrikes in Syria Have Killed Nearly 500 Civilians
The Syrian Observatory for Human Rights said that Russia has killed 419 Islamic State militants as well as 598 fighters from the al Qaeda-affiliated al Nusra Front. But it found that Russian strikes also killed some 485 civilians, 117 of them children.
